Output 6150abdabd5be21258fe609b36ab1e405784c8a1ecc824f28ca21bdaa5d5f269:1

value
17333205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b7b1a303fe108bb5ea04e226a2583fbbc7a58df OP_EQUAL
address
9zmyd9JaaubtrSfqoB1iX6of6goNacVt6x
transaction
6150abdabd5be21258fe609b36ab1e405784c8a1ecc824f28ca21bdaa5d5f269